Windows 95 and 98 PostScript Properties

note:
To use the Windows PostScript driver the
PostScript Level 2 Upgrade Kit must be installed in the
printer.
The Windows PostScript properties window contains eight
tabs that divide the properties into eight categories.
General
Details
Paper
Graphics
Fonts
Device Options
PostScript
Sharing
Figures on the next page display each tab in the Windows
PostScript properties window.

The general properties provides commands for adjusting the
most basic options for the driver and a print job.
Use the Comment text box for creating a description for the
printer. The description is displayed in the Printers window.
A page separater can be selected so that your print job has its
own title page and identifies it from other jobs that were sent
to the printer.
A test page can be printed to test the connection from the
computer to the printer.
D
P
ETAILS
ROPERTIES
Use the details properties for managing printer ports and
drivers used by your computer. If your computer has more
than one port or driver, they can be selected from here.
Timeout and Spool settings can also be set from here. Timeout
controls how much time should pass before the print job
must be resent or cancelled. The spool settings control how
the job should be sent to the printer—in small pieces, or as a
single file. When sent as a single file, your computer can

focus on other tasks after the job is sent.

Use the paper properties for setting the basic paper handling
settings.

If your computer is connected to the printer using a local
connect, and if it also connected to a network, use the sharing
properties to let other computers on the network use the
printer.

Use the graphics properties for optimizing the print job for
specific types of illustrations. Resolution, halftoning and
scaling options are available from here.

Use the fonts properties for adjusting how fonts must be used
in the print job. Options for True Type and PostScript fonts
are available.

Use the device options properties for telling the driver what
options have been installed in the printer. For example, the
optional 500-sheet Cassette and amount of memory (DRAM
in the form of SIMMs).

Use the PostScript properties for selecting how the basic
properties for a PostScript print job must be managed.
Properties such as output format and error reports for a print
job can be configured. Although PostScript timeout controls
are available, they are not recognized by the printer.
